In high finance, the most dangerous enemy is the one inside the building.
Alasdair Stewart built Cambria Financial’s New York arm into a global success—profitable, independent, and respected across Wall Street. Many saw him as the natural heir to the group CEO.
But in a company built on loyalty, fear, and quiet vendettas, ambition is a threat that must be eliminated.
When Dr. Cadwgan Rhun becomes group chief executive, he begins a slow, calculated dismantling of Alasdair’s career.
Forged documents. Manipulated systems. Trusted colleagues turned into weapons.
By the time Alasdair sees the trap, his future—and his freedom—are already in jeopardy.
Into this silent war steps David Wallace, Cambria’s new Chief Technology Officer. Hired to modernize the bank’s chaotic systems, he instead uncovers a conspiracy where every line of code, every favor, and every whisper carries consequences.
Standing with Alasdair could cost him everything.
Staying silent could make him complicit in a crime no one will ever admit happened.
A gripping, character-driven thriller set against the looming 2008 financial crisis, Planted exposes the power plays, hidden agendas, and moral compromises inside a global bank—where fortunes can rise or fall with a single manipulated document.
